Description

Flattened hemispherical shape, very regular (formed on a turning device?). Decorated on outside with 2 bands of 3 incised lines starting 0.2 and 1.3 cm below rim, certainly done on wheel or lathe. Granular lt. green patina especially coarse on outside; a few smooth dk. patches inside. An irregular hole, D. c. 0.5 cm, probably for suspension, crudely punched from inside just above and slightly overlapping lower band of dec.

Height 3.8 cm
Thickness 0.2 cm
Outside Diameter 16.3 cm
